I-40 Repairs in Pigeon River Gorge Accelerated

Feb 27, 2026 | News

After Hurricane Helene washed out part of I-40’s eastbound lanes, the North Carolina Department of Transportation (NCDOT) is partnering with a contractor to speed reconstruction in the Pigeon River Gorge.

Key moves:
• Temporary on-site concrete plant
• On-site rock crushing
• Fewer material shipments on the interstate

The project is estimated to cost nearly $2 billion, with completion targeted by 2028. Traffic remains one lane each direction with reduced speeds.
